#655813 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#655813 is composed of 39.6% red, 34.5%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.9% magenta, 81.2%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 50.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 23.5%. #655813 color hex could be obtained by blending #cab026 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#655813 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#655813 has RGB values of R:101, G:88,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.81,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6641683.

Shades and Tints of #655813
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f0 is the lightest one.
